About 8-methyl-N-[3-[methyl-[3-[(8-methylacridine-4-carbonyl)amino]propyl]amino]propyl]acridine-4-carboxamide

8-methyl-N-[3-[methyl-[3-[(8-methylacridine-4-carbonyl)amino]propyl]amino]propyl]acridine-4-carboxamide (PubChem CID 10603394) has the molecular formula C37H37N5O2 and a molecular weight of 583.74 g/mol. Its IUPAC name is 8-methyl-N-[3-[methyl-[3-[(8-methylacridine-4-carbonyl)amino]propyl]amino]propyl]acridine-4-carboxamide.
